Marketing Director (with B2B or B2C experience)

As a newly created role the Marketing Director, of a Care Homes business, will be instrumental in driving and delivering the growth and business plans for the care business. The business wants to achieve full occupancy of their care homes, growing average room rate and building a waiting list of future residents.

The role will refine and define products and services, promoting the business to attract and retain top quality staff who will deliver best in class care. Based on great care environments the role will drive forward innovative care funding structures to both maximise volumes of leads and their conversion. 

The Marketing Director will be a key member of the senior management team, blending strategic vision with hands-on, driven sales performance. Responsible for the two linked disciplines and working closely with the care home management teams, goals, strategies, processes and policies will be delivered to build the business into the market leader for private pay residential, nursing and dementia care.

Key Responsibilities

  • Define and develop care product and service proposition – use customer and market insight to position the business as the market leader for value, customer service and employee engagement. Design and implement strategic sales and marketing plans to deliver defined KPIs, driving customer sales and staff recruitment faster and higher than conventional industry standards. Develop, lead, motivate and monitor the sales team, integrating sales and marketing excellence with operational care home management teams. Plan and lead business development activity to ensure effective lead generation within third-party professional and societal channels.
  • Develop a rolling annual sales and marketing budget with continuous review of the efficacy of spend and ensuring a swift response to changing requirements in lead generation.
  • Define, implement and manage a CRM system to maximise lead generation and sales pipeline.
